PickerBuilder ব্যবহার করা হয় Picker অবজেক্ট তৈরি করতে। অন্যথায় উল্লেখিত ক্ষেত্রে বাদ দিলে, নীচের রিটার্ন টাইপের পদ্ধতিগুলি PickerBuilder ধরণের, যা আপনাকে একের পর এক কল চেইন করতে দেয়।
উদাহরণ
বিল্ডার প্যাটার্ন ব্যবহার করে একটি বেসিক Picker তৈরি করুন।
const picker = new google.pickerPickerBuilder()
.setOAuthToken('TOKEN_FOR_USER')
.setAppId('1234567890') // Cloud Project number
.addView(google.picker.ViewId.DOCS)
.setCallback((data) => {
console.log(data);
})
.build();
স্বাক্ষর
export class PickerBuilder
বিস্তারিত
| ফাইনাল | না |
|---|
পদ্ধতি
| নাম | বিবরণ |
|---|---|
addView(viewOrViewId) | নেভিগেশন প্যানে একটি ভিউ যোগ করুন। |
addViewGroup(viewGroup) | শীর্ষ-স্তরের নেভিগেশন প্যানে একটি ভিউগ্রুপ যোগ করুন। |
build() | পিকার অবজেক্টটি তৈরি করুন। |
disableFeature(feature) | একটি পিকার বৈশিষ্ট্য অক্ষম করুন। |
enableFeature(feature) | একটি পিকার বৈশিষ্ট্য সক্রিয় করুন। |
getRelayUrl() | gadgets.rpc-এর জন্য ব্যবহৃত রিলে URLটি পান। |
getTitle() | সংলাপের শিরোনামটি পান। |
hideTitleBar() | টাইটেল বারটি দেখানো বন্ধ করুন। পুনরায় সক্ষম করতে, setTitle একটি খালি শিরোনাম বা undefined দিয়ে কল করুন। |
isFeatureEnabled(feature) | একটি পিকার Feature সক্রিয় আছে কিনা তা পরীক্ষা করুন। |
setAppId(appId) | Drive API এর মাধ্যমে ব্যবহারকারীর ফাইল অ্যাক্সেস করার জন্য প্রয়োজনীয় অ্যাপ্লিকেশনের আইডি সেট করে। |
setCallback(method) | কলব্যাক পদ্ধতি সেট করুন। ব্যবহারকারী যখন আইটেম নির্বাচন করে বা বাতিল করে তখন এই পদ্ধতিটি কল করা হয়। কলব্যাক পদ্ধতিটি একটি একক কলব্যাক অবজেক্ট গ্রহণ করে। কলব্যাক অবজেক্টের গঠন JSON গাইডে বর্ণিত আছে। |
setDeveloperKey(key) | গুগল ডেভেলপারস কনসোল থেকে প্রাপ্ত ব্রাউজার এপিআই কী সেট করে। ব্রাউজার এপিআই কী কীভাবে পাবেন সে সম্পর্কে বিস্তারিত জানতে ডেভেলপারস গাইড দেখুন। |
setDocument(document) | ডকুমেন্ট সেট করুন। |
setLocale(locale) | পিকারের জন্য লোকেল সেট করুন। লোকেলটি একটি ISO 639 ভাষা কোড। যদি ভাষাটি সমর্থিত না হয়, তাহলে en-US ব্যবহার করা হয়। |
setMaxItems(max) | একজন ব্যবহারকারী সর্বোচ্চ কতগুলি আইটেম বেছে নিতে পারবেন তা সেট করে। |
setOAuthToken(token) | বর্তমান ব্যবহারকারীকে প্রমাণীকরণের জন্য ব্যবহার করার জন্য একটি OAuth টোকেন সেট করে। |
setOrigin(origin) | পিকার ডায়ালগের অরিজিন সেট করে। যদি আপনার অ্যাপ্লিকেশনটি একটি আইফ্রেমে চলমান থাকে, তাহলে অরিজিনটি উপরের পৃষ্ঠার window.location.protocol + '//' + window.location.host এ সেট করা উচিত। |
setRelayUrl(url) | gadgets.rpc-এর জন্য ব্যবহৃত রিলে URL সেট করুন। |
setSelectableMimeTypes(type) | নির্বাচনযোগ্য MIME প্রকারের তালিকা সেট করুন। একাধিক MIME প্রকারের প্রয়োজন হলে কমা ব্যবহার করে MIME প্রকার আলাদা করুন। যদি আপনি MIME প্রকার সেট না করেন, তাহলে সমস্ত MIME প্রকারের ফাইল ভিউতে প্রদর্শিত হবে। |
setSize(width, height) | পছন্দের ডায়ালগের আকার সেট করুন। ডায়ালগটি স্বয়ংক্রিয়ভাবে কেন্দ্রীভূত হবে। এর সর্বনিম্ন আকার (৫৬৬,৩৫০) এবং সর্বোচ্চ আকার (১০৫১,৬৫০)। |
setTitle(title) | ডায়ালগের শিরোনাম সেট করুন। |
toUri() | এই বিল্ডার দ্বারা তৈরি URI ফেরত দেয়। |